Nigel Gay is a scholar working on Epidemiology, Health and Modeling and Simulation.
According to data from OpenAlex, Nigel Gay has authored 62 papers receiving a total of 3.9k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 55 papers in Epidemiology, 19 papers in Health and 13 papers in Modeling and Simulation. Recurrent topics in Nigel Gay’s work include Virology and Viral Diseases (22 papers), Vaccine Coverage and Hesitancy (19 papers) and COVID-19 epidemiological studies (13 papers). Nigel Gay is often cited by papers focused on Virology and Viral Diseases (22 papers), Vaccine Coverage and Hesitancy (19 papers) and COVID-19 epidemiological studies (13 papers). Nigel Gay coll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, Italy and Canada. Nigel Gay's co-authors include Elizabeth Miller, Alessia Melegaro, W. John Edmunds, P Morgan-Capner and Yoon Hong Choi and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, Notes and Queries and PLoS ONE.
